If you're in an abusive relationship and are ready for help, here are some resources: ShelterSafe.ca provides information to help connect women and their children across Canada with the nearest shelter for safety and support. Crisis Text Line provides free, 24/7 support for those in crisis, connecting people in crisis to trained crisis responders. Kids Help Phone allows you to chat with a trained volunteer crisis responder for support any time, about anything, via text message. COVID-19 pandemic “Signal for Help,” a one-handed sign someone can use on a video call to let others know that they want others to check in with them. MyPlan Canada is a free app to help you with your safety and well-being if you have experienced abuse from a current or past spouse, partner, or boyfriend/girlfriend. It’s private, secure, personalized, and backed by research.
